I have considered this machine bulletproof and am baffled by the frozen slide? I had it in a shop that shared a woodworking shop so I think maybe we have gumming on the ways issue. I turned the cross slide all the way in today and now it's stuck. I tried a few things.
1. oil
2. heat
3. scissor jack
4. large heavy blunt object

I can not get it to budge. I need advice. Should I take the cross slide off of the carriage and soak it? Bring it to a shop with a press?

I have done that more times than I care to admit, and when you run it into the end of the travel, you are never just creeping up on it, it is usually full on cranking the handle until it hits and then it is as if it is frozen in place.

As Beckley stated, just tap the handle in a CCW motion to break it free and you should be good to go. That is all you should need to do.
